The first leg of the 2024/25 Europa League playoff between AZ Alkmaar (Netherlands) and Galatasaray (Turkey) will take place on February 13 at the AFAS Stadium. AZ Alkmaar vs. Galatasaray: prediction and betting odds, statistics.
AZ Alkmaar
Maarten Martens' side finished 19th in the group stage of the Europa League. In the final round, the Dutch team lost 3-4 away to Ferencvaros, but their 11 points were enough to progress further in the tournament. Before the defeat to the Hungarians, the club had a four-match unbeaten run in this European competition (2 wins and 2 draws).
Midfielder Kristian Belic will miss the match due to suspension.
- No more than three goals were scored in 10 of AZ Alkmaar's previous 14 Europa League games.
- The club has not lost the first half in 8 of their last 9 matches in this European competition (2 wins and 6 draws).
- The Dutch team won the second half in 11 of their last 16 home games in this tournament (with 5 draws).

Galatasaray
The Turkish club ended the group stage with an away defeat to Ajax (1-2). However, before that, Okan Buruk's team went unbeaten in seven matches in this tournament, securing three wins and four draws. The Istanbul side finished 14th, just one point shy of the top 8. It's worth noting that Galatasaray's matches were the most prolific in the main round of the Europa League, averaging 4.4 goals per game.
Due to suspensions, forward Victor Osimhen, defender Davinson Sánchez, and midfielder Lucas Torreira will miss the match. Forwards Mauro Icardi and Yunus Akgün are out due to injuries.
- Both teams scored in Galatasaray's last 11 matches in this European competition.
- At least three goals were scored in 10 of Galatasaray's last 11 matches in this tournament.
